Sylvan Falls

Directions

From NY 72 in the village of Parishville, Catherine Street is the first intersection north of the bridge over the St. Regis River.  When you leave the village, this becomes the Sylvan Falls Road.  In about 5.3 miles, the pavement ends.  At about 6.8 miles, you will come to Sylvan Falls on your right.

At some point down this road, you will reach a sign that indicates that all of the property beyond that point is private and posted.  The road however, is public.  When you come to Sylvan Falls, you will see it from the road.

Your vantage point is not terribly good.  You can see the falls and you are less than 100 feet from it, but the property is all posted.  Please honor this.  The channel here appears to narrow as the water plunges around a small rock island in the middle of the channel.  There might be other drops below it but they may simply be rapids.  It appears to be a beautiful waterfall but you simply can't get any closer to it.

Above the drop, there is a wide spot in the road where there is a footbridge.  Under it there is a small drop and looking downstream you are looking over the crest of the falls, but that isn't very impressive!

Looking at contour maps of this area, it appears that the location is actually only part of the river.  The area behind it is actually an island but what is happening in the channel on the other side is even more of a mystery to us because you can't get there.

The West Branch of the St. Regis River flows into the main channel in Winthrop.  The St. Regis River then flows to the St. Lawrence River almost on the US/Canada border a few miles northeast of Massena, New York.
